8. Arikok National Park

Covering roughly 20% of Aruba, Arikok National Park is a breathtaking natural reserve full of hiking trails, unique rock formations, and wildlife. Visitors can explore caves, natural pools, and scenic viewpoints while learning about the island’s geology and ecology. This park is perfect for outdoor enthusiasts and families looking for a day of adventure amidst Aruba’s stunning landscapes.

Best Time to Visit Divi Village Golf & Beach Resort

The best time to visit Divi Village Golf & Beach Resort is during the dry season from mid-December to mid-April when Aruba experiences pleasant temperatures, sunny skies, and minimal rainfall. This period is considered peak tourist season, so expect larger crowds and higher prices. However, if you prefer a quieter experience with more affordable rates, consider visiting during the shoulder seasons of late April to June or September to early December. While you may encounter occasional rain, the weather remains warm, and the island is less crowded. Regardless of when you visit, Aruba’s tropical climate makes it a year-round destination, but planning around these seasons can enhance your experience.

Getting to Divi Village Golf & Beach Resort

Travelers typically reach Divi Village Golf & Beach Resort via Queen Beatrix International Airport (AUA), located just a 15-minute drive away. The airport receives direct flights from various major cities in the U.S., Canada, and Europe, making it easily accessible for international travelers. After landing, you can rent a car, take a taxi, or arrange for a shuttle service to the resort. The well-maintained roads on the island make for a smooth journey, allowing you to soak in Aruba’s picturesque scenery on your way to the resort.

Travel Tips for Divi Village Golf & Beach Resort

1. Pack Smart: Bring lightweight clothing, sunscreen, and a hat to protect against the sun. Don’t forget your swimwear and flip-flops for beach outings.

2. Currency: The local currency is the Aruban Florin (AWG), but U.S. dollars are widely accepted. Always check exchange rates for the best deals.

3. Safety: Aruba is generally safe, but like any tourist destination, exercise caution. Keep val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ded areas.

4. Stay Hydrated: The tropical climate can be dehydrating, so drink plenty of water while enjoying outdoor activities.

5. Local Customs: Embrace local culture by learning a few Papiamento phrases. The islanders appreciate visitors who make an effort to communicate in their native language.

6. Dining Reservations: Popular restaurants can fill up quickly, especially during peak season. Make reservations in advance to avoid long waits.

7. Respect Nature: When engaging in outdoor activities, such as snorkeling or hiking, follow guidelines to protect Aruba’s natural beauty.

8. Beach Etiquette: Respect local customs at the beaches. Avoid loud music and keep the area clean for fellow beachgoers.
